The wait for emergency patients at the Beatrice Angelo Hospital exceeded 15:00 at 9:15.

According to the SNS portal, the average waiting time for emergency patients exceeded 15 hours at 9:15 am this Thursday at the Beatriz Angelo Hospital in Loures and more than nine hours at the Hospital de Viseu.

The data presented on the NHS Portal relates to the average waiting time for care over the past two hours, and the number of patients represented illustrates the number of people currently waiting for care after screening.

This Thursday at 9:15 am at the Beatrice Angelo Hospital the wait time was 15 hours 32 minutes, compared to the recommended time of 60 minutes, with 33 patients waiting with a yellow bracelet.

At San Teotonio Hospital in Viseu, the wait time was nine hours and 48 minutes, with nine people waiting, and at Santa Maria Hospital in Lisbon, it was six hours and 29 minutes, with six people wearing a yellow bracelet.

At the Cascais Hospital emergency department, waiting times for emergency patients were five hours and five minutes, with four people wearing a yellow bracelet.

In the Porto region, waiting times were significantly shorter: in Sao João the wait was one hour and 31 minutes, and in Santo Antonio the waiting time was within the recommended time for emergency patients of 59 minutes.
